计算机通信中的传输控制技术研究_第1页
计算机通信中的传输控制技术研究_第2页
计算机通信中的传输控制技术研究_第3页
计算机通信中的传输控制技术研究_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

计算机通信中的传输控制技术研究计算机通信中的传输控制技术研究计算机通信是将信息数据通过一种数据通信的传输形式,是实现计算机与计算机之间或计算机和终端设备之间的信息传输。在通信技术和现代计算机技术的不断完善改良下,才形成了计算机通信这种数据传输形式,在不同领域中被广泛应用,并获得了非常好的反响。本文以计算机通信中的传输控制技术为重点,进展了讨论和分析,希望可以为相关人员提供帮助。1、数据传输技术A数据传输技术是相对先进的,其英文全称为ediaAessntrl,学术含义指的是介质访问控制子层协议。A的协议数据路层是一种链接和控制物理层的介质。就目前而言该数据传输技术在计算机通信方面的应用已经相对普及,在实际应用过程中的表现也被业界所认同。1.1SA技术所谓的SA技术是一种计算机总线争用的技术,中文意思是载波监听多路访问。SA技术的特点是任何节点都没有固定的发送时间,却可以随时向计算机总线传输数据,当多个节点同时向计算机总线传输数据时,计算机自身所带的规那么将会决定发送的优先顺序。而且,SA还有明确的规定,任何节点在准备向计算机总线进展数据传输时,需要检测计算机总线状态是否繁忙,假如计算机总线空闲的情况下,就可以传输数本文由论文联盟.Ll.搜集整理据,反之,计算机总线处于繁忙的情况下,就要等待一定时间后再进展计算机总线检测,确保信息数据可以成功传输。一般情况下,通过1-坚持算法、P-坚持算法和不坚持算法,可以准确的检测出计算机总线的状态。SA技术是一种有效的计算机总线争用技术,反响快速,操作简单。然而,随机争用通道也使数据的延时性无法得到保证。1.2集中式令牌技术集中式令牌技术也是一种时间触发的介质访问控制机制。这种技术的原理是:由内部的任务调度表来决定总线上的哪一个节点拥有总线仲裁权,然后该节点获得信道的使用权,将缓存的信息发送到总线上。2、过失控制技术信息数据在计算机传输过程时,由于个别因素,信息数据传输会产生过失,从而使信息数据无法成功发出。因此,有效的过失控制技术可以影响计算机通信中的传输控制。首先,信息数据先要到达数据链路层,其次,通过某种方式,计算时机对传输的信息数据进展扫描和检测,计算时机自动删除局部错误的数据郑最终,数据链路层可以准确感应到丧失的数据包,并能做出非常快的反响。2.1产生过失原因信息数据产生过失的原因有很多,其中最重要的局部就是与计算机通信传输中通信信号的强弱有关,假如通信信号不断衰减,将会导致信息数据传输无法顺利进展传输,从而影响信息数据的传输质量程度。我们把通信信号在数据传输过程中发生的波形变化,叫做失真。而失真的产生种类,详细分为:振幅失真和延迟失真,振幅失真的产生是因为通信信号频率不稳定而造成通信信号的衰减,而延迟失真的产生时由于通信信号传播速度不稳定所导致的。噪声是对信号在传输过程中一种不利的信号,由于产生原因的不同,噪声种类也不同,详细分为:热噪声、交调噪声、串音和脉冲噪声。热噪声是由于带电粒子的分子热运动的产生,而且是无法消除的;交调噪声是因为通信系统内非线性因素造成的不同频率的叠加后产生的,从而影响了通信信号本身的强弱;串音是因为不同通信信道中的信号受到电磁辐射的干扰而形成的,而脉冲噪声是由于某些个别因素影响了信号传输的连续性,从而导致了通信信号的干扰。2.2过失控制过失控制可以使被删除或破坏的数据得以恢复,而且,过失控制技术可以对数据通信网络中的网络数据流进展调节,从而防止网络线路的堵塞,一般在计算机通信技术中常见的过失控制方法为:后向过失控制〔BE〕、前向过失控制〔FE〕和混合过失控制〔HE〕。2.2.1后向过失控制后向过失控制方法需要双向通信信道的互相配合,由发送方和接送方共同组成。首先,发送方将准备传输的信息信息进展划分,形成数据块,然后对其进展检测编码。其次,接收方将检测出的错误数据通过反向信道发出恳求,发送方会出现发送错误的数据块局部,这以操作就是自动恳求重发〔ARQ〕,而其变现形式为:空闲ARQ和连续ARQ。空闲ARQ:也叫停顿等待ARQ,是最根本的后向纠错方案。利用过失检测,数据以包的形式在信道中传输。接收方校验收到的带有检错编码的数据包,假如包正确合法,接收方回送确认〔AK〕信息给发送方,否那么,回送否认〔NAK〕信息给对方。连续ARQ:克制了空闲ARQ停顿等待的缺点,它允许发送方在收到确认前连续发送假设干个分组,接收方也允许连续接收假设干个分组,因此必须对分组进展编号,一般利用一种叫滑动窗口的技术对数据传输双方进展同步和控制。2.2.2前向过失控制在进展计算机通信过程中我们要重视过失控制相关问题,尤其是利用前向过失控制,大水牛因为计算机通信过程中主要是通过对数据进展解码和编码操作,所以编码方法的自动纠错才能以及容错率都需要我们根据实际工作需要进展系统的考虑而选择选取方法。我们在实际工作中常用的纠错编码方式主要有三种,下面我们丢这三种方法进展简单的介绍。〔1〕海明码:海明码是一种〔n,k〕的线性分组码,其中码字长度n=2-1,信息位长k=n-〔3〕,其校验位为位,故其最小间隔为3,根据海明定理,海明码可纠正1位错。从这一思路出发,再增加校验位,其检错和纠错才能会进一步进步。〔2〕卷积码:其校验码不仅与当前码组有关,而且与前一码组有关,每一个监视码对其前后分组具有连环监视的作用。其解码过程比拟复杂,主要采用概率译码算法,常用的有维特比〔Viterbi〕译码和序列译码方法,在数据通信中维特比译码有着广泛应用。〔3〕Glay码:这种数据编码形式主要是讲比特信息编码中的12和23比特码组通过循序的编排方式,进展组码的,所以可以对于突发错误尤其是3位数以内的解编码错误可以自我纠正,所以译码性能表现的比拟突出,主要应用在需要低时延以及进展短码需要的通信中,而且就目前的实际表现来看还是相对优秀的。3、结语随着科技开展的脚步越来越快,计算机通信已经成为

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论